The making of the next global crisis by james rickards portfolio, november 10, 2011 james rickards first book, currency wars, explains the recent history of legal tender in an easy to understand manner, focusing on currency manipulation, the gold standard and other fiscal models, such as bretton woods and the collapse of monetary management structures in the 1970s. Huobi zhanzheng by song hongbing, also known as the currency war, is a bestseller in china, reportedly selling over 200,000 copies in addition to an estimated 400,000 unlicensed copies in circulation and is reportedly being read by many senior level government and business leaders in china.
